Bachelor degree at Noroff School of Technology and Digital Media
It is not possible to enter an undergraduate program at Noroff School of Technology and Digital Media after the 11th grade. In Norway, school education lasts longer than 11 years, so applicants need to complete one of the preparatory programs (A-Levels, IB, Foundation, etc.), or study for a year at a university in their home country. Before applying, you need to pass the IELTS or TOEFL exam. The minimum IELTS score is 5. The TOEFL score is not lower than 60.

What to do after graduation
After graduation, you can stay in Norway for 1 year. This time is enough to find a job and change your student visa to a work one. Look for more immigration options in our article.
